Em um ano considerado com padrĂŁo climĂĄtico normal, a evolução do Ă­ndice tecnolĂłgico ajustou-se a uma equação de regressĂŁo quadrĂĄtica, proporcionando melhor rendimento industrial quando os frutos foram colhidos no inĂ­cio de novembro, independentemente do porta-enxerto utilizado.<br>In order to evaluate the influence of six rootstocks on the maturation and the physical characteristics and chemical composition of 'ValĂȘncia' fruits, a research was conducted in a field established in 1994, in Nova Esperança city, state of ParanĂĄ, Brazil. A complete randomized block design was used, with four replications, three evaluated trees per plot and six treatments, constituted by the rootstocks: 'Rangpur' lime (Citrus limonia), 'Cleopatra' (C. reshni) and 'Sunki' (C. sunki) mandarins, 'Troyer' citrange (Poncirus trifoliata x C. sinensis), 'orlando' tangelo (C. tangerina x C. paradisi) and 'Caipira' sweet orange (C. sinensis). Fruit quality was evaluated along seven harvesting seasons and the maturation curve was determined for the years of 1999 and 2000. All the evaluated rootstocks provided acceptable quality to 'ValĂȘncia'orange fruits, with the 'Troyer' citrange inducing larger industrial juice yield, as compared to the Rangpur lime. In years with normal climatic pattern, the technological index response had a quadratic tendency of curve fitting, with larger industrial juice yield when fruits were harvested at the beginning of November, for any of the evaluated rootstocks

    Economies of scale in the production of swine manure Economias de escala na produção de dejetos de suínos

    No full text
    Manure production on grower/finisher swine operations in the United States was examined using data from 184 grower/finisher swine operations that participated in the United States National Animal Health Monitoring System's 1995 National Swine Study. Two methods were used: one, assuming that pigs produced 8.4% of their body weight in manure each day; another using the difference between feed fed and weight gained as a proxy variable to study manure production. Using this latter approach, a production function was developed. The function exhibited diminishing returns to scale when food waste was not fed to pigs, but constant returns to scale when food waste was included in their diets.
